O'Hoppe Slam Not Enough in Battle at Hartford

The Reading Fightin Phils battled hard but fell to the Hartford Yard Goats 7-5 on Saturday night. Vito Friscia had a solo homer while Logan O'Hoppe had his first career grand slam in the contest.

Ali Castillo and Friscia both had a three-hit night. Sal Gozzo had two hits to his name.

Reading got on the board first with Friscia's homer to the upper deck in right.

Hartford's Michael Toglia took the lead with his two-run homer in the fourth.

The Yard Goats plated three more in the next frame to make it 5-1. Niko Decolati reached on a triple and came home on Hunter Stovall's single in the sixth for their sixth run of the game.

The R-Phils got within one in the top of the seventh. Castillo singled and Aldrem Corredor walked. Jhailyn Ortiz had a base knock to load the bases. O'Hoppe blasted a grand slam to deep left on the first pitch he saw.

But a solo homer from Aaron Schunk put Hartford up for good, 7-5, although Reading threatened in the ninth.

Manager Shawn Williams was ejected arguing the triple call which bounced from Chris Sharpe's glove against the wall and into throwing hand. Josh Ockimey was also ejected following a called strike that ended the game.

Ethan Lindow threw 4.1 innings. He was solid threw three, picking off a batter to catch him stealing. The southpaw's line ended up being five runs on four hits with six strikeouts.

Bubby Rossman came in with two on and one out in the fifth. He allowed the runs to score but they tracked back to Lindow. He let up just one run on three hits.

Julian Garcia threw two frames with just a solo shot going on the board.
